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1484 16124561 3600145355
961317 6413
961317 6413
75415232726 8669 6176
All about undefined
Interested in learning more?
961317 6413
75415232726 8669 6176
See more
6416319 2507700
66216397434 91979679 3614462814
See more
811452 04292838316
4694 697806424 58546434 478264
See more